Physical Metallurgy is a foundational subject for materials scientists and engineers, providing the scientific backbone for understanding how the atomic structure of metals dictates their macroscopic properties. Among the numerous textbooks available, Physical Metallurgy by Vijendra Singh is highly regarded in academic circles, particularly in India.
